BIODIVERSITY AND TRADITION IN A BOWL OF NASI ULAM (HERB RICE)
Nasi Ulam(herb rice) is more than a rice dish it is a conversation between people, plants, landscapes, and memory. Across Malaysia and the wider Malay world, generations have gathered fresh herbs, edible leaves, and aromatic ingredients to create this vibrant dish, reflecting local biodiversity, seasonal abundance, and cultural traditions.
In this hands-on workshop, participants will explore the history and cultural significance of Nasi Ulam while learning to identify, prepare, and combine a variety of traditional herbs and aromatics. Through cooking, tasting, and storytelling, we will examine how ingredients communicate knowledge about place, identity, and community.
